The Usual Suspect: Elmo
Most online crossword puzzles point to one character: Elmo. He’s undeniably red, and his name has four letters. Case closed, reg? Hold your horses! While Elmo is the most likely answer and often the correct one, the question's ambiguity opens the door to other possibilities, making it more intriguing than a simple one-word answer.
